Beaches:

Grenada is home to some of the most beautiful beaches in the Caribbean, and digital nomads who love the sun, sand, and sea won’t be disappointed. Grand Anse Beach is the most popular beach on the island, and for good reason. The two-mile stretch of white sand is perfect for swimming, sunbathing, and water sports. If you’re looking for a quieter beach experience, La Sagesse Beach is a hidden gem that’s worth a visit. The secluded beach is surrounded by lush greenery and offers a peaceful retreat from the hustle and bustle of daily life.

Another beach worth visiting is Levera Beach, located on the northern coast of the island. This beach is known for its stunning views of the nearby islands and its unique rock formations. Visitors can also take a short hike to Levera National Park, where they can see nesting sea turtles during the nesting season.

Waterfalls:

Grenada is also home to several stunning waterfalls that are worth exploring. Annandale Falls is one of the most popular waterfalls on the island and is located in a lush rainforest setting. The waterfall is easily accessible, and visitors can swim in the pool at the bottom of the falls. Concord Falls is another popular waterfall that’s located in the mountains and offers a more secluded and serene experience.

For a truly unique waterfall experience, visit the Seven Sisters Waterfall, located in the Grand Etang National Park. This waterfall is actually a series of seven waterfalls that cascade down the mountainside and into a pool below. Visitors can swim in the pool and explore the surrounding rainforest.

Mountains:

For digital nomads who love hiking and exploring the great outdoors, Grenada’s mountains offer endless opportunities for adventure. The island’s highest peak, Mount Saint Catherine, is located in the northern part of the island and offers breathtaking views of the surrounding landscape. The hike to the top of the mountain is challenging but well worth it for the stunning views. The Grand Etang National Park is also a must-visit destination for nature lovers. The park is home to a volcanic crater lake, lush rainforests, and a variety of hiking trails.

Another popular hiking destination is the Concord Mountain Trail, which offers stunning views of the coastline and the surrounding mountains. The trail is relatively easy and takes about two hours to complete.

Culture:

Grenada’s natural beauty is complemented by its rich history and culture. The island has a vibrant music and dance scene, and visitors can experience traditional music and dance performances at various events and festivals throughout the year. The island is also known for its delicious cuisine, which blends African, Caribbean, and European influences. Digital nomads can sample local dishes like oil down, which is a hearty stew made with breadfruit, salted meat, and coconut milk.

One of the best ways to experience Grenada’s culture is by visiting the capital city of St. George’s. The city is known for its colorful buildings, historic forts, and bustling marketplaces. Visitors can also explore the Grenada National Museum, which showcases the island’s history and culture.
